US elections 2020, Joe Biden is the new President of the United States

Joe Biden has been elected President of the United States of America: the Democratic candidate will lead the White House for the next four years.

joe biden
Joe Biden is the new President of United States

The victory of Joe Biden in the US 2020 elections had become increasingly certain and now official: as reported by several American agencies, the democratic candidate was elected President of the United States. It is the most voted in the history of the American elections (according to predictions, by the end of the counting will have won about 80 million votes).

An impressive result, although we can not speak of blue wave since even the outgoing president has increased the votes in his favor compared to the 2016 elections.

Dem conquer the Senate

The Democratic Party takes advantage of the Senate, with 48 seats against 47 of the Republicans, according to CNN projections.

The dem advantage is due to the election of former astronaut Mark Kelly, Arizona, who beat Martha Mcsally for the post of former presidential candidate John Mccain. Recount in Georgia

The Georgian authorities say that there will be a recount of votes. The decision was taken in view of the very small margin between the two candidates.The authorities stress that no fraud was detected.

Trump’s speech obscured by TV

On the (Italian) night of November 5-6, Trump gave a speech from the White House in which he again accused his opponent of fraud: “If you count the legal votes, I won. If you count the illegal votes, they’re trying to steal our victory“.

American television stations have taken a stand against the words of the tycoon. Abc, Cbn and Msnbc interrupted the broadcast of the speech, noting that they were “in the unusual position not only to interrupt the president but also to correct him”.

The CNN, while fully repeating the intervention, stressed that Trump has proclaimed himself the winner “without any evidence”.

Trump announces the appeal

As the hours go by, the balance needle seems to be shifting more and more in favor of Joe Biden. Count every vote is the mantra that the supporters of the democratic candidate repeat, aware that completing the count, that is, taking into consideration all the votes by mail not yet counted, will most likely favor the democratic party.

The staff of Donald Trump instead asked for the recount of the votes and the stop to the count of those arrived in the mail after the election day. The tycoon has appealed to the Supreme Court for intervention in Pennsylvania and Michigan, but similar appeals are almost certain also in Georgia, North Carolina, Arizona and Nevada.

From Nevada comes the reply of Attorney General Aaron Ford: “We feel invulnerable. If you look back, my office has managed to win every time. We have safeguards to prevent fraud, I think we are impenetrable“.

When are the first results coming in?

Based on the different time zones in which the United States is divided, the first results arrived around one o’clock Italian time, when they closed the seats in Georgia, Indiana, Kentucky, South Carolina, Virginia, Vermont. The crucial issue of the election day came around 3 o’clock. At that time they closed in fact the seats of as many as 14 states: Arizona, Colorado, Kansas, Louisiana, Michigan, Minnesota, Nebraska, New Mexico, New York, North Dakota, South Dakota, Texas, Wisconsin, Wyoming. However, the counting of votes by post could make the ballots last much longer than expected, representing the real balance of this electoral appointment.
